For two weeks, the web and the Atlanticist media have been buzzing with rumors about the explosions, on 5 July 2013, at a Syrian Arab Army’s arms depot in the strategic port of Latakia.

According to some, the arsenal was attacked by Israeli aircraft; others claim that it was struck by an Israeli submarine. The arsenal purportedly contained Russian-made missiles.

The Free Syrian Army said it did not participate in this operation. Turkey denied any involvement in the affair. Israel yelped that it was being compromised. The loyalist army did not inform on the quantities of ammunition destroyed. It also failed to indicate whether it had pinpointed the source of the operation.
